The office job debate

We all go through different periods in our lives when our priorities and needs change. What is so good about the modern working culture is that when these changes happen it is easier than ever to switch your career and opt for a role that will suit you better. Of course, there is space for the traditional 9-5 office role and you might well think that this is the right role for you. However, there is far more out there for you to explore. Office roles do bring with them a dependable consistency which, if you have a young family or several other commitments might just be the perfect thing for you right now.

Though there is no doubt that office roles do come with their stresses. To start they often require long hours and deal with far more time-dependent projects. Of course, the pay is usually a touch higher in these roles but there is no question that you often end up paying the price elsewhere. So, for many, office roles are the kind of position that you take up when you have the time and the ability to handle this kind of thing. So, the key thing to remember is there are other options out there and before you settle into a new position you should look through the market.

The benefit of seasonal employment

There are a wide variety of different employment types and all of these will have different opportunities for both you and your co-workers. Though seasonal employment can offer you far more benefits than you might think at first. Put it this way, most of these roles will be based in areas that have outstanding natural areas of beauty where both you and your friends can go to enjoy your time off. What’s more your hours will follow a healthy routine giving you plenty of time to make the most of your days off. Whether you like to relax or find exciting activities to do seasonal employment is the perfect choice.

This kind of role is certainly a more modern concept when it comes to working and getting used to the idea is often challenging for some people. Though, once you find your rhythm you will be able to make the most of this kind of role. After all, you will benefit from far more freedom in comparison to traditional roles which will allow you to go and explore your local area with like-minded people. Certainly, this kind of opportunity to live a life somewhat disconnected from the standard working world can be incredibly rewarding and hugely beneficial for people's mental well-being.

How to make the most of seasonal employment

There are, of course, a wide variety of ways for people to make the most of seasonal employment. The first comes when you are employed during the popular season. While you will be working hard during this period there will be a great deal of people that you will surround with that are in a similar position. The chances are that they will have the same hobbies as you and a very similar perspective on life. This means that it is incredibly easy to make connections and friends which makes your days off all the more enjoyable. Making the most of these connections is a great way to enjoy the busy season.

The second key area to explore if you want to make the most of your seasonal employment is what you do in the off-season. These kinds of roles will give you a great deal of freedom during this period and there is a vast amount of things that you can do to make the most of this time. Many people save a great deal during the busy period and use these savings to go travelling and explore the world with their friends. This can be incredibly rewarding and often they make for life-changing experiences. While others start ambitious projects at home that teach them a great deal about a new skill or hobby.
